    The World Wrestling Network is an American professional wrestling organization known for and branded after its video streaming service, WWNLive. [1] WWNLive hosts content both from WWN's "brands", including Full Impact Pro (FIP) and Shine Wrestling , as well as content from third-party organizations.

    On February 28, 1994, the World Wrestling Network carried out a television taping in the Manhattan Center in New York City, New York in the United States. The event featured multiple World Championship Wrestling and World Wrestling Federation alumni as well as wrestlers from Paul Heyman's Eastern Championship Wrestling promotion.
